5+ Stars .. This place is simply amazing! Im here visiting family and found an adolescent Robin with a mangled foot and couldn't fly. I sent a message late last night around 830pm. I did as directed online, put him in a box without food and water (where this may seem a bit harsh is is best for the bird for several hours) kept the bird in a area where it was about 75/80 degrees in a dim area, checked on him hourly, but I let him/her decompress. And was on our way at 830am. The location is beautiful. Very well maintained. And the staff member who helped was very friendly. You are encouraged to donate, but it is not required. By card cash or venmo. I honestly couldn't say enough good things about this bird rescue. Well worth the drive.

What an amazing organization! After spending nearly a full day trying to find a bird rehabber, I brought a mourning dove that had been essentially scalped by a cat. They did an immediate intake, assessment, and started care before I had even left. The staff was amazing and very knowledgeable!

Tried to call this organization during the listed hours about an injured fledgling, but got a recorded message asking me to send a text instead. Followed their directions and sent a detailed message with pictures, but hadn’t heard anything back even after 20 hours. They ask on their website that you keep the injured bird in a box with no food or water while waiting for a response from them, meaning that I was supposed to confine it in a box for an entire day in 90 degree heat. We chose to leave the poor thing where we found it, rather than be directly responsible for its death by dehydration. Eventually, the bird was eaten by a neighborhood animal, and only after I sent a final text stating this fact did I receive a message saying that they weren’t taking any new birds.
